Private Home Loans: Tailored Options for Unique Financial Situations
Sometimes traditional mortgage lending simply isn't equipped to meet the particular needs of every borrower. That's where private home loans come in, offering a versatile alternative for those facing unique financial situations.
Whether you're an independent contractor, have alternative income streams, or are aiming for financing for a particular property type, private lenders can often extend solutions that conventional lenders might not.
These loans tend to involve shorter approval timelines and relaxed credit requirements, making them a viable option for borrowers who could otherwise face challenges securing financing through standard channels.
When exploring private home loans, it's crucial to carefully review the terms and conditions to ensure you grasp the costs involved, as these can sometimes differ more widely than in conventional lending.
